We heard about Sarang Kitchen's story, and we are happy to report that they genuinely walk the talk. The restaurant is not large, with a few different seating options. We opted for 2 platters of fried chicken - 'Choice Bro' and 'Golden Lava'. I had never had anything like the 'Golden Lava', which has salted egg yolk sauce and curry leaves. Highly recommend this option if you're looking for something non-traditional but still delicious. Our waiter also mentioned this was his favourite menu item. The chicken was crispy on the outside, tender on the inside. We had some leftovers after our meal, and I savoured it just as much the next day. Throughout the restaurant are elements that demonstrate their commitment to the neurodivergent community, such as sensory boxes and a multi-sensory room. They also have a 'hospitality included' policy, promoting equal pay between FOH and BOH staff. Overall, we had a lovely experience at Sarang Kitchen.

Sarang Kitchen is a cozy spot that serves crispy Korean chicken with a selection of flavors and sides. They are well known for their eating contest, during our stay, a group did give it a try and made a concerted effort for the 5 lbs of fried chicken in 15 min. It is a place that serves Halal and is accommodating with people who face neurodivergent needs. There is a sensory room as well as sensory friendly hours to help create an inclusive outing experience for those that need the service/facilities. The space is small and cozy and they have tables that seat 2s and 4s with some booths and tables that are side-by-side that may be able to fit more. (Some of the tables are on the ground with bean bag seats.) I would likely only come with up to 4 people, only due to the space and the popularity of the restaurant. We ordered the Sarang Platter that comes with 2 chicken flavors, a fried squid, a tornado cut chip on a skewer, 4 dipping sauces, cabbage coleslaw, and pickled radish with the boneless option. The server was great and their sauce recommendation was on point and everything was cooked fresh. The food arrive around 20-30 min after seating and ordering. Wait time for a Saturday afternoon was great, we only had to wait 10-15 min to have a table open up. The fried chicken batter is one of the crispiest I've had and was a great vessel for the sauce. If you like sauce on moist chicken, this is the place for that. For two people, we were comfortably full after eating about 75-80% of the platter and took the rest home where it all reheated very well in the air fryer. Would come again with friends that eat Halal, looking forward to trying their spicy rice cake stew in future.
